| part of speech: |
noun |
| definition 1: |
a high-ranking official sent by one nation to another either to carry out a specific diplomatic mission or to serve in residence there.
The Japanese ambassador met with the President at the White House.- synonyms:
- diplomat, envoy
- similar words:
- dignitary, emissary, minister

| definition 2: |
a diplomat appointed to represent a nation in an international organization.
She served as our ambassador at the United Nations.- synonyms:
- diplomat, representative
- similar words:
- emissary, envoy, minister, plenipotentiary

| definition 3: |
any authorized representative.
A group of writers and artists were sent to Korea as cultural ambassadors.- synonyms:
- agent, delegate, emissary, envoy, representative
- similar words:
- attaché, legate, minister, official, plenipotentiary
